The Rag and Bone Man Net Worth: How Much Is He Really Worth?

The rag and bone man net worth depends on local prices for recyclables, route efficiency, and whether they operate as solo collectors or run small firms. These independent buyers of scrap metal, paper, and textiles often work long hours yet maintain modest, variable earnings tied to market demand.

Modern rag and bone operations blend traditional curb-side collection with digital pricing tools and compliance tracking, which can stabilize income and influence long-term net worth. Understanding the factors that drive earnings helps explain why some collectors build sustainable businesses while others treat the trade as supplemental income.

Daily Routes And Pricing Dynamics

Rag and bone man net worth is heavily influenced by daily route choices and pricing dynamics in local markets. Collectors who map high-density residential blocks and maintain relationships with shops can secure consistent, higher-value loads. Understanding weight-based offers for metals, paper, and textiles allows them to compare offers quickly and avoid underpriced sales.

Equipment And Vehicle Investment

Equipment and vehicle investment directly affects earning capacity and long-term net worth. A reliable van, lifting gear, and secure storage for baled materials reduce downtime and improve safety. Investing in weighing scales, protective gear, and route-planning apps can increase efficiency and margins over time.

Regulatory Compliance And Licensing

Regulatory compliance and licensing shape which operators can scale their rag and bone business legally. Meeting waste carrier requirements, maintaining accurate disposal records, and adhering to metal segregation rules prevent fines and support trusted partnerships. Collectors who formalize operations often access larger commercial contracts, improving stability and net worth.

Market Conditions And Material Prices

Market conditions and material prices create cyclical opportunities and risks for rag and bone operators. Ferrous metal rates, mixed paper demand, and textile recycling trends fluctuate with construction activity and manufacturing output. Diversifying across materials and building multiple buyer relationships helps smooth income and protect net worth during price downturns.
